So what exactly happens/ changes financially and contractually when you draft somebody, sign them to a contract, release them, then sign them to your practice squad? I can't imagine there's a big difference for a 7th round pick but I honestly have no idea.
Since he was released, the contract he signed after being drafted is gone, minus any guaranteed money, if there was any. Practice squad has a minimum salary, but players can be paid more if teams choose. Not sure if rookie contracts can have any language about practice squad salary written into them or not.
